“The Pentagon has a blanket exemption from all global climate agreements – in effect, a license to kill the natural world without consequence,” says Kelly Hayes. In this episode, Kelly and Kawenaʻulaokalā Kapahua discuss the U.S. military’s role in environmental devastation and explore lessons from the campaign to shut down the Red Hill Bulk Fuel Storage Facility on the island of O'ahu – and what activists and organizers can learn from this struggle.
